The Parish Pastoral Council for Responsible Voting (PPCRV) is not conducting random manual audits of actual ballots, clarified PPCRV national chairperson Myla Villanueva.
Instead, the PPCRV focuses on guarding against transmission fraud and 'dagdag bawas' by comparing pre-transmission and post-transmission Election Returns (ERs).
Physical pre-transmission ERs are printed before the vote counting machines transmit poll returns, and the PPCRV receives a copy of these results.
These physical ERs are then encoded and compared with their electronically-transmitted counterparts.
As of Saturday, May 14, the PPCRV reported a 98.42 percent match rate after validating 39,882 poll returns.
Villanueva mentioned that other organizations, such as NAMFREL and LENTE, are conducting the Random Manual Audit, which involves checking actual ballots against ERs.
